RESEARCH CLUSTERS

Integrated Plant Biotechnology and circular bioeconomy Resaerch Group

The Integrated Plant Biotechnology, Plant Tissue Culture, and Circular Bioeconomy Cluster is an interdisciplinary research group looking at advancing sustainable and innovative solutions in plant science and agricultural resource management. We are expertise in plant biotechnology, genetic improvement, in vitro propagation techniques, and sustainable utilization of agricultural residues.
The core focus areas include the development of efficient plant tissue culture systems for large-scale propagation, the implementation of integrated plant disease control strategies, and the application of modern breeding and molecular techniques for crop improvement. We promote circular bioeconomy and try to transform agricultural and agro-industrial waste into valuable bioproducts to reduce environmental impact and create new opportunities to farming community.
